About this facility

Oakdale Care Center is a for-profit corporation-owned nursing home in Poplar Bluff, Butler County, Missouri, certified for Medicare and Medicaid since December 1993. The facility maintains 70 certified beds with an average of 64.9 residents.

According to CMS Care Compare, Oakdale Care Center holds an overall star rating of 3 out of 5, which is above the Missouri state average of 2.51. The facility's four CMS ratings break down as follows: health inspection rating of 4 stars, quality measure (QM) rating of 3 stars, and staffing rating of 1 star.

On staffing, CMS reports total nurse staffing hours of 2.57 per resident per day, with registered nurse (RN) hours at 0.25 per resident per day. Nursing staff turnover is reported at 57.4%.

Regarding penalties, CMS records show 0 federal fines (no federal fines on record) and 0 payment denials for this facility. There is no abuse icon and no Special Focus Status listed for Oakdale Care Center in the provided data.

This facility is part of the Palladian Healthcare chain, which operates 6 facilities with a chain-wide average CMS rating of 1.7 out of 5. There has been no change in ownership within the last 12 months, per the data provided.
